Abstract

Structure, electrical, magnetic and magnetoresistive properties of (CoFeZr)х(MgF2)100−х thin film composites have been investigated in a wide range of metal phase concentration (14 at.% ≤ х ≤ 52 at.%). The composites were studied in the initial state and after heat treatment at different temperatures up to 350°C. The magnetoresistance of the samples in initial state reached 3.25 % in a magnetic field of 10 kOe. It was established that the composites magnetoresistance and magnetic properties are steady against thermal heating up to 350°C. It is assumed that the stability of the composites properties against annealing is due to the presence of zirconium atoms dissolved in the dielectric matrix.
